Guess What! There is no best! They all teach different things in different ways, so the best is he one your child would enjoy the most.
I truly believe that children learn better and they learn more when they are doing things they enjoy. That is after all, why we call their play, their work. There is so much for them to learn, so much to absorb, that giving them only textbooks and worksheets drains their interest in learning. By giving them toys they will enjoy playing with, you are nurturing their need and their love of learning, each time they play with their new toy, they will learn something new!
Below you'll find three educational toys that preschoolers are sure to love!
#1 ~ Alphabet/Numbers Wood Block Train - Children love trains, especially little boys and so a train is perfect for teaching the alphabet and numbers to any preschool aged child!
# 2 ~ U.S. Map Puzzle - If your child is interested in learning about the United States, a map puzzle can be a great way to learn the location of the states, their capitols, as well as each states name.
#3 ~ English/Spanish Vocabulary Puzzle Card - In our society knowing how to speak a second language, especially Spanish, is very important. Studies have shown that people speak more fluently in a second language if they learn it as they are learning their native tongue. Vocabulary Flash cards are an excellent way to teach young children a second language!
When choosing an educational toy for your child, keep the following things in mind:
- What do they like?
- What is their favorite toy (Right now)? Can I find something similar?
- what is my child interested in learning about? What have they asked for information about recently?
You can find anything from blocks to video games that all have some different system of learning and each is equally as good as another, but always make sure to encourage your child's love of learning! The Preschool age is the most precious age for teaching new things. Children are very inquisitive at this age, just so interested in learning about everything, you absolutely must nurture it.
